Bangkok, Thailand – The Office of International Affairs (OIA) at Assumption University of Thailand (AU) was thrilled to host the founders of the HEX internship program at the Suvarnabhumi Campus on November 26, 2025. This visit underscored AU’s commitment to experiential learning and supporting HEX’s mission to provide meaningful, engaging opportunities for aspiring young entrepreneurs.
The day was designed to immerse guests and students in the vibrant AU community, showcasing the university’s conducive and welcoming environment for young minds.
Morning Adventure: Campus Discovery
The event kicked off with a specially curated scavenger hunt. Participants embraced the unique charm of the Suvarnabhumi campus while engaging with the university’s mission. Teams worked together to solve riddles across three hidden stations, reaching their final destination through collaborative problem-solving.
Afternoon Focus: Practical Skills & Networking
The afternoon was packed with practical insights and hands-on learning sessions:
- Marketing Workshop: Shaye Pumar, HEX’s “super electric” Chief Marketing Officer (CMO), hosted an energetic session, providing students with cutting-edge marketing and branding knowledge.
- LinkedIn Mastery: Charles Perelini, the Experience Lead at HEX, offered personalized feedback and guidance to help students beef up their essential networking skills.
- Building Connections: The day concluded with a dynamic networking session, connecting HEX representatives with student leaders from AU’s Digital Design & Innovation programs, fostering future collaborations.
